Description

A vintage Louis Vuitton red calf leather St-Jacques bag with a certificate of authenticity, Approximately 24cm height, 23cm width. 

Bag Grade - AA

A vintage Louis Vuitton red calf leather St-Jacques bag is a bold and striking accessory. This authentic piece, complete with a certificate of authenticity, showcases the brand's iconic Epi leather, known for its distinctive ribbed texture and exceptional durability. The vibrant red colour and unique, fan-shaped silhouette make this handbag a true statement piece, embodying a timeless elegance that stands out from the crowd.

Graded AA, this bag is in excellent, near-perfect condition, with very minimal signs of use. The structured design and the robust calf leather maintain their original form beautifully, a testament to the high quality of materials and craftsmanship. The sleek, rolled top handles are comfortable to hold, while a secure top zip closure ensures your belongings remain safe.

With a height of approximately 24cm and a width of 23cm, this St-Jacques bag is a compact yet perfectly functional size for carrying your daily essentials in style. It is a coveted vintage find, offering a rare opportunity to own a piece of Louis Vuitton history that will add a powerful and luxurious accent to any wardrobe.
